1. Artificial Intelligence and Machine Learning
Artificial Intelligence (AI) and Machine Learning (ML) have made significant leaps in recent years, and their integration into web development is becoming more prevalent. AI-driven tools can enhance user experiences through personalization, chatbots, and predictive analytics. For instance, platforms like Google’s TensorFlow enable developers to implement machine learning models that can analyze user behavior and tailor content accordingly.
Chatbots and Virtual Assistants
Chatbots are becoming essential for customer service, providing instant responses and resolving queries 24/7. As AI continues to advance, these bots are expected to become even more intuitive, capable of handling complex queries and learning from previous interactions. Developers can leverage frameworks like Rasa or Dialogflow to create sophisticated conversational interfaces that enhance user engagement.
2. Progressive Web Apps (PWAs)
Progressive Web Apps combine the best of web and mobile applications, offering a seamless user experience. They are designed to work offline, load quickly, and provide a native app-like experience on the web. As mobile usage continues to dominate, PWAs are gaining traction as a cost-effective solution for businesses looking to reach their audience without developing separate applications for different platforms.
Benefits of PWAs
One of the key advantages of PWAs is their ability to improve performance and engagement. They reduce bounce rates by offering faster load times and smoother interactions. Furthermore, PWAs can be added to the home screen of devices, giving users easy access without the need for installation through app stores. This is particularly beneficial for businesses aiming to enhance their mobile presence without incurring the higher costs associated with traditional app development.
3. Low-Code and No-Code Development
The demand for faster development cycles has led to the rise of low-code and no-code platforms. These tools allow developers and non-developers alike to create applications with minimal hand-coding, significantly reducing the time and resources required for development. As organizations seek to innovate rapidly, these platforms are becoming integral to the development process.
Key Players in the Market
Platforms such as Bubble, Webflow, and Mendix are gaining popularity for their user-friendly interfaces and robust functionalities. They enable users to build complex applications through visual development environments, often using drag-and-drop features. This democratization of web development empowers teams across various departments to contribute to digital projects, fostering collaboration and creativity.
4. WebAssembly (Wasm)
WebAssembly is a binary instruction format that allows developers to run code written in multiple programming languages on the web at near-native speed. This technology opens up new possibilities for building high-performance applications, especially for tasks that require significant computational power, such as gaming, video editing, and 3D rendering.
Advantages of WebAssembly
Wasm enables developers to create applications that were previously limited to desktop environments and run them efficiently in the browser. This cross-platform capability means users can experience high-performance applications directly through their web browsers, eliminating the need for downloads or installations. With support from major browsers, WebAssembly is poised to become a cornerstone of web development in 2024.
5. Serverless Architecture
Serverless architecture is changing the way developers manage and scale applications. In a serverless model, developers can build and run applications without managing the underlying infrastructure, allowing them to focus on writing code. This approach not only reduces operational costs but also enhances scalability and flexibility.
How Serverless Works
With serverless computing, developers can deploy functions that respond to events, such as HTTP requests or database changes. Cloud providers like AWS, Azure, and Google Cloud offer serverless solutions that automatically scale based on demand, ensuring optimal resource utilization. This technology is particularly beneficial for startups and small businesses looking to minimize overhead while maintaining robust performance.
